include '../../sys/inc/start.php';
include '../../sys/inc/compress.php';
include '../../sys/inc/sess.php';
include '../../sys/inc/home.php';
include '../../sys/inc/settings.php';
include '../../sys/inc/db_connect.php';
include '../../sys/inc/ipua.php';
include '../../sys/inc/fnc.php';
include '../../sys/inc/user.php';
if (isset($_GET['id']))$sid = my_esc($_GET['id']);
else $sid = $user['id'];
$ank = get_user($sid);
if (!$ank) {
$_SESSION['message'] = 'Такого обитателя нет!';
header("Location: /info.php");
exit;
}
$black =mysql_fetch_assoc(mysql_query("SELECT * FROM `user_black` WHERE `id_user` = '".$ank['id']."' AND `id_black` = '".$user['id']."' AND `razdel` LIKE '%info%' AND (`time`='0' OR `time`>'$time' ) LIMIT 1"));
if($black){header('location:/user/blacklist/?func=ban&id='.$ank['id']);exit;}
$set['title'] = "Друзья $ank[nick]";
include '../../sys/inc/thead.php';
title();
aut();
//////////////////////Если в бане..........................
if ((!isset($user) || $user['group_access'] == 0)
&& mysql_result(mysql_query("SELECT COUNT(*) FROM `ban` WHERE
`razdel` = 'all' AND `id_user` = '".$ank['id']."'
AND (`time` > '$time' OR `navsegda` = '1')"), 0) != 0) {
/////////////////////////////////////////////////////////
$_SESSION['err']='Пользователь заблокирован!';
header('location:/');exit;
}
//////////////////////////////////////////////////////////////////
$uSet = mysql_fetch_array(mysql_query("SELECT * FROM `user_set` WHERE `id_user` = '$ank[id]' LIMIT 1"));
$frend = mysql_result(mysql_query("SELECT COUNT(*) FROM `frends` WHERE (`user` = '$user[id]' AND `frend` = '$ank[id]') OR (`user` = '$ank[id]' AND `frend` = '$user[id]') LIMIT 1"),0);
$frend_new = mysql_result(mysql_query("SELECT COUNT(*) FROM `frends_new` WHERE (`user` = '$user[id]' AND `to` = '$ank[id]') OR (`user` = '$ank[id]' AND `to` = '$user[id]') LIMIT 1"),0);
if ($ank['id'] != $user['id'] && $user['group_access'] == 0)
{
if (($uSet['privat_str'] == 2 && $frend != 2) || $uSet['privat_str'] == 0) {
if ($ank['group_access'] > 1) {
echo "
$ank[group_name]
\n";
}
echo "";
echo avatar($ank['id'], true, 50).group($ank['id']).user::nick($ank['id'],1,1,1).on_status($ank['id']) . online($ank['id']);
echo "
";
}
// Если только для друзей
if ($uSet['privat_str'] == 2 && $frend != 2) {
echo '';
echo 'Просматривать друзей пользователя могут только его друзья!';
echo '
';
// В друзья
if (isset($user)) {
echo '";
}
include '../sys/inc/tfoot.php';
exit;
}
// Если закрыта
if ($uSet['privat_str'] == 0)
{
echo '';
echo 'Пользователь запретил просматривать его друзей!';
echo '
';
include '../sys/inc/tfoot.php';
exit;
}
}
if($user['id']!=$ank['id']){
if ($uSet['closed_fred'] == 2 && $frend != 2) {
echo "\n";
echo '';
echo 'Просматривать друзей пользователя могут только его друзья!';
echo '
';
echo "\n";
include '../../sys/inc/tfoot.php';
}
if ($uSet['closed_fred'] == 0)
{
echo "\n";
echo '';
echo 'Пользователь запретил просматривать его друзей!';
echo '
';
echo "\n";
include '../../sys/inc/tfoot.php';
}
}
if (isset($user) && $user['id'] == $ank['id'])
{
if (isset($_GET['delete']))
{
foreach ($_POST as $key => $value)
{
if (preg_match('#^post_([0-9]*)$#',$key,$postnum) && $value='1')
{
$delpost[]=$postnum[1];
}
}
if (isset($_POST['delete'],$user) && $_GET['tocken']==$user['tocken'])
{
if (isset($delpost) && is_array($delpost))
{
echo "Друзья: ";
for ($q=0; $q <= count($delpost)-1; $q++) {
if (mysql_result(mysql_query("SELECT COUNT(*) FROM `frends` WHERE (`user` = '$user[id]' AND `frend` = '$delpost[$q]') OR (`user` = '$delpost[$q]' AND `frend` = '$user[id]') LIMIT 1"),0) == 0)
$warn[]='Этого пользователя нет в вашем списке контактов';
else
{
if (mysql_result(mysql_query("SELECT COUNT(*) FROM `frends` WHERE (`user` = '$user[id]' AND `frend` = '$delpost[$q]') OR (`user` = '$delpost[$q]' AND `frend` = '$user[id]')"),0)>0)
{
mysql_query("INSERT INTO `notification` (`avtor`, `id_user`, `id_object`, `type`, `time`) VALUES ('$user[id]', '$delpost[$q]', '$user[id]', 'del_frend', '$time')");
mysql_query("DELETE FROM `frends` WHERE `user` = '$user[id]' AND `frend` = '$delpost[$q]'");
mysql_query("DELETE FROM `frends` WHERE `user` = '$delpost[$q]' AND `frend` = '$user[id]'");
mysql_query("DELETE FROM `frends_new` WHERE `user` = '$delpost[$q]' AND `to` = '$user[id]'");
mysql_query("DELETE FROM `frends_new` WHERE `user` = '$user[id]' AND `to` = '$delpost[$q]'");
mysql_query("OPTIMIZE TABLE `frends`");
mysql_query("OPTIMIZE TABLE `frends_new`");
$msgno="К сожалению, пользователь [b]$user[nick][/b] удалил вас из списка друзей. ";
mysql_query("INSERT INTO `mail` (`id_user`, `id_kont`, `msg`, `time`) values('0', '$delpost[$q]', '$msgno', '$time')");
}
}
$ank_del = get_user($delpost[$q]);
echo "".group($ank_del['id']).user::nick($ank_del['id'],1,1,1).on_status($ank_del['id']) . online($ank_del['id']).", ";
}
echo " удален(ы) из списка ваших друзей
";
}else{
$err[] = 'Не выделено ни одного контакта';
}
}
}
}
//------------------------------------------------------//
echo "";
$k_post = mysql_result(mysql_query("SELECT COUNT(*) FROM `frends` WHERE `user` = '$ank[id]' AND `i` = '1'"), 0);
$k_page = k_page($k_post,$set['p_str']);
$page = page($k_page);
$start = $set['p_str'] * $page - $set['p_str'];
$q = mysql_query("SELECT * FROM `frends` WHERE `user` = '$ank[id]' AND `i` = '1' ORDER BY time DESC LIMIT $start, $set[p_str]");
if (isset($user) && $user['id'] == $ank['id'])
{
if ($k_post>0)
echo "\n";
}
}
if ($k_page > 1) {
str('?id=' . $ank['id'] . '&', $k_page, $page);
}
include '../../sys/inc/tfoot.php';
?>